@charset "utf-8";select{-webkit-appearance:none;appearance:none}.fixed{position:fixed;right:50%;width:80%;transform:translateX(50%);bottom:10px}.event_2504,footer{background-color:#ff00fe}.event_2504 section{padding:0}.main{background:#fff;padding:4em 2em 2em;margin:1em;position:relative}.event_2504 h1{padding:.8em 0 .5em !important;background:#000;margin-bottom:-1px}h1{font-family:"Zen Antique Soft",serif;font-weight:400;font-style:normal;font-size:2.5em;padding:0 !important;line-height:1;color:#fff}.event_2504 h1 span{display:block;font-size:.46em;margin-top:2px}.main_visual{background-image:linear-gradient(0deg,#ff2cef,#000 67%);min-height:1100px}.box_txt{position:absolute;width:94%;left:50%;transform:translateX(-50%);-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%)}.box_txt img.forSp{display:block;margin:0 auto;width:90%}.top_img{padding:110px 3em 0 1em;margin-bottom:1em}.price img:last-child{padding:0 2em;box-sizing:border-box}.sticker.forSp,.sc,.price{padding:0 1.7em}.main_visual>div{display:flex;flex-wrap:wrap}.movie{order:5}.price{order:3}.sticker.forSp{order:4}.sc{order:6}.box_txt{order:1}.top_img{order:2;min-height:300px}.movie iframe{max-width:1050px}.movie{max-width:1050px;margin:1em auto;width:100%;aspect-ratio:16/9}.movie iframe{width:100%;height:100%}.main h2{border-top:1px solid;border-bottom:1px solid;border-color:#ff00fe;text-align:center}.main .beer h2 img{width:90%}.beer_img{display:flex;flex-wrap:wrap;justify-content:space-around}.beer_img a{width:37%;padding:1em 0 .5em}.beer_main h3 img{width:84%}.beer_main h3{text-align:center;padding:1em 0}.beer_main>div,.glass_main>div{margin-bottom:2em;border-bottom:solid 1px #ff00fe;padding-bottom:3em}.beer_main>div:last-child,.glass_main>div:last-child{border-bottom:none;margin-bottom:0}.glass_main h3{text-align:center}.glass_main h3 img{width:85%}.glass_main>div{padding-bottom:1em}.glass_main div div{display:flex;padding:0 .5em}.glass_main div div a{padding:1em .3em;display:flex;flex-wrap:wrap}img.fb_img{display:block;width:36%;margin:0 auto;padding-top:.5em}.select_area select{border:none;width:100%;color:#fff;background:#000;border-radius:3px;padding:.5em;margin:2px 0;font-size:1rem}.select_area{margin:1em 0}.setlist_item{width:80%;margin:0 auto;position:relative}.float-button__wrap{margin-bottom:1em}.float-button__wrap a div{background:#f0f}.float-button__wrap.fixed a div{background:#ff00ffc7}.float-button__wrap a div .select_item{text-align:center;font-size:24px;font-weight:700;color:#fff;margin:0;padding:0;position:relative}.float-button__wrap a div .select_item_txt{text-align:center;font-size:9px;font-weight:700;margin:0;padding:0}.float-button__wrap a div{padding:1em 0}.float-button__wrap a div .select_item:before,.float-button__wrap a div .select_item:after{content:"▼";font-size:13px;position:absolute;top:50%;transform:translateY(-50%)}.float-button__wrap a div .select_item:before{left:20px}.float-button__wrap a div .select_item:after{right:20px}.is-hide{display:none}footer{padding:1em 4em}.soldout{background:#ffffffdb;width:100%;position:absolute;top:46%;left:50%;transform:translate(-50%,-50%);padding:1em}.soldout p{padding:0 !important;font-size:14px}.soldout .yoyaku{text-align:center;font-weight:700;font-size:36px;color:#fe06fe}@media screen and (min-width:900px) and (max-width:1024px){h1{font-size:5.5em}.main_visual>div{padding:0 8em}.box_txt img.forSp{width:68%}.sc,.sticker.forSp{width:100%}.main{margin:1em 8em}section.entry-content p,.float-button__wrap a div .select_item_txt{font-size:1.5rem}.float-button__wrap a div .select_item{font-size:3rem}footer img{width:59%}footer{text-align:center}.select_area select{font-size:1.7rem}.float-button__wrap a div .select_item:before,.float-button__wrap a div .select_item:after{font-size:32px}.float-button__wrap a div .select_item:before{left:55px}.float-button__wrap a div .select_item:after{right:55px}}@media screen and (min-width:1025px){.fixed{position:static}.event_2504 h1{font-size:68px}.main_visual{min-height:1300px}.main_visual>div{max-width:1050px}.main{max-width:1000px}.main_visual>div,.main{margin:0 auto}.main_visual .box_txt img{width:91%;margin:0 auto 21px}.main_visual .price img{width:90%}.main_visual .price img:first-child{width:95%}.main_visual .sc img{width:94%;margin:0 auto}.main_visual .sc,.main_visual .price{text-align:center}.main_visual>div{display:grid;grid-template-rows:252px 194px 233px;grid-template-columns:546px 1fr;margin-bottom:2em}.box_txt{grid-row:1/2;grid-column:2/3;width:100%;position:unset;transform:unset;text-align:center;align-self:end}.top_img{grid-row:1/span 3;grid-column:1/1;padding:0;min-height:600px}.top_img img:last-child{display:block;width:90%;margin:-29px auto 0}.sc img{width:85%;margin:0 auto}.price img{width:81%}.price{text-align:center}.movie{grid-row:4/5;grid-column:1/span 2}.main h2{border-top-width:2px;border-bottom-width:2px}.main .beer h2 img{width:35%}.beer,.glass{padding:0 3.5em}.beer_main{display:flex;justify-content:space-between}.beer_main>div{width:30%;border-bottom:0;margin-bottom:0}.beer_img{justify-content:space-evenly;padding:0 .8em}.glass h2 img{width:31%}.glass_main{display:flex;justify-content:space-around}.glass_main>div{width:25%;border-bottom:0;padding-top:1em}img.fb_img{order:-1;width:70%;padding:0 0 .5em}.float-button__wrap{width:45%;margin:0 auto}.float-button__wrap a div .select_item{font-size:38px}.float-button__wrap a div .select_item_txt{font-size:15px}.float-button__wrap a div .select_item:before,.float-button__wrap a div .select_item:after{font-size:22px}.float-button__wrap a div .select_item:before{left:38px}.float-button__wrap a div .select_item:after{right:38px}.filterBox{padding:1em 0 2em}.search-box{text-align:center}.select_area select{width:80%;font-size:1.3rem}ul.setlist li{width:57%;margin:0 auto}.setlist_item{width:100%}p.box_button{width:80%;margin:2em auto}footer img{width:31%;margin:2em 0 1em}footer{text-align:center}.soldout .yoyaku{font-size:49px}.soldout{width:80%;top:40%}}